WebSep 6, 2024 · Ragtime music is a genre of American popular music that enjoyed its peak popularity between 1897 and 1918. Its main characteristic is a specific type of … WebDec 15, 2024 · Joplin helped pioneer the genre and successfully composed a vast catalog of ragtime songs. Popular works include "Maple Leaf Rag" (1899), "The Entertainer" (1902), and "Pine Apple Rag" (1908). cloud style store

WebMar 27, 2024 · James Reese Europe and Band Mobile native James Reese Europe (1880-1919) was an accomplished orchestra conductor, bandleader, and composer of popular songs, marches, and dance music during the early twentieth century. A key figure in the transformation of orchestral ragtime into jazz, Europe was an effective champion of … WebRagtime, a uniquely American, syncopated musical phenomenon, has been a strong presence in musical composition, entertainment, and scholarship for over a century.
